Closeouts. Ideal for nordic touring, Komperdell's Carbon Winter Touring poles feature a Powerlock mechanism that's easy to adjust even when wearing gloves.
  • Exclusive greptile grip on upper pole for easy handling on uneven terrain
  • Comfortable EVA foam grip
  • Tungsten carbide tip
  • Neoprene strap
  • Snow baskets
  • Sold as a pair
  • Adjustable to: 140cm (55”)
  • Collapsed length: 85cm (33-½”)
  • Weight: 1 lb 2 oz. pr.
  • Material: Titanal alloy
  • By Komperdell of Austria

    I will use these poles for backcountry/mountain snowshoeing. My current poles have a twist lock mechanism for adjusting length. On the seriously cold days the twist locks often fail to allow adequate tightening and therefore slippage can occur. The komperdell's "Powerlock" mechanism is a pleasant surprise. It is easy to use and locks down well. I am pleased with everything about the poles, grips, material, locking mech are all top notch.
